    Yes, that was definitely wasted, but probably not how you think. Unless you are joking. I really hope you are joking. Those bones can transfer their rarity level to a finished item in inventory. You could have rared one item and supremed another. Rare bones sell for silvers in the teens and I think a supreme sells for about 50s. Please tell me you are joking.

    Seeing 1 horse in the ocean can be shrugged off as one of those minor bugs you can encounter in any game. Seeing 500 horses on an entire coastline is pretty much immersion breaking. Places like the north side of Desertion are a typical example of how awful it looks. As for rifts, well if you really want to bring a horse, load a horse cage on a knarr and you're set. Or several cages for backups. I'd like animal pathing and spawning to be fixed in general. No more trolls or crocodiles on 800+slopes, no more pigs on top of mountains with nothing to eat, I'd like the environment to actually make sense. In all decent fantasy books, rpgs and games the ecology makes sense. Wurm, not so much. Wurm Online is pretty much the only game I've ever seen where a newbie can enter the game, exit the starter town and get owned by high level mobs such as trolls or scorpions, while sheep lazily graze near said mobs, rarely being attacked.

    Please don't take this as a complaint I just thought I'd share some data if people are interested in a reasonable expectation of time to reach 70 prayer. I started at 23 skill on both my vyn and fo priests on Thursday and did a reasonable amount of prayer over the weekend, almost all with sleep bonus and mostly with affinity food, around 80% nutrition, no affinities, no pok, both 100 faith. This chart shows the tick size vs skill, the vyn is clearly 10% higher and you can see where I didn't see my affinity food ran out the vyn matches the fo. The tail end of the chart shows the impact on tick size of the recent change a fall of about 38%. In terms of tick rate it dropped over time from about 70% tickrate at 20-40 skill down to about 65% at 60 skill, I believe faith affects the tick rate not the size of ticks. I then took my data for my fo priest from Thursday to Monday and fitted an exponential trendline to it in order to get an approximation for the skillgain. This will reduce in accuracy below further outside this range and looks like its not a great fit early on but that doesn't bother me too much as the skill goes fast early. Using this approximation and assuming the tick size reduction was 38% I'm able to estimate the number of ticks required to reach 70 skill. Before the reduction using this trendline formula I would estimate it to take 5117 skill ticks to reach 70 skill, which at an average of 25 seconds and a conservative 60% tickrate would be 59 hours of sleep bonused + affinity food prayer. After the reduction in size, assuming it is a linear reduction, I estimate it will take 8253 ticks to reach 70 skill, equivalent to 95 hours of praying as above. A more reasonable tickrate estimate at 100 faith might be 65% which would give 54 hours and 88 hours respectively.

    Converting code between some programming languages is possible indeed if they are based on the same platform (for example, C# and VB.NET both working on .NET platform or Java and Scala both working on Java platform), but between development platforms and frameworks is in most or all cases impossible - this includes switch from current Java-based engine to Unity or Unreal Engine. Such conversion can be compared to trying to make a plane using only parts from disassembled car - both are vehicles and take people from A to B, but work in too different way to make it possible. In addition, learning new development platform/framework takes much more time for experienced developer than learning a new language. I need to add one thing - I'm not sure if many posters in this thread know this, but MMO's can (and often are) using different technologies and/or programming languages for client and server. In case of Wurm through switching technologies of either a client or server is task for years of work. In most cases where client is using engine like Unity or Unreal Engine, server uses C++ or Java as engines bring too much overhead for a large server and their scopes are very different.
